Jerachie, Jerochie, Geroché, n. [Varr. of Jerarché. Cf. also Gerathy.] An (angelic) hierarchy. — 1490 Irland Mir. I. 106 h.
The ierochies and ordouris of angellis 1490 Ib. 119/36.
And to this applaudit the thre gerocheis and all haill the nyne ordouris 1490 Ib. 120/6.
The fyrst … jerachie
